Evaluating bifold door problems involves a methodical method. Here's a thorough detailed guide:
Step 1: Visual Inspection
Start with a comprehensive visual examination of the bifold doors. Look for the following:
Alignment: Check whether the doors are closing flush versus the frame.Spaces Sealing: Identify any gaps when closed; they show misalignment.Hardware Condition: Inspect hinges, tracks, and locks for signs of wear or damage.Action 2: Test Operation
Perform a functional test of the doors:
Open and close each panel numerous times.Note any resistance, sticking, or unusual noises.Observe the door's motion along the track to identify if it leafs incorrectly.Action 3: Identify Specific Issues
Based on visual examination and functional screening, determine particular problems, such as:
Misalignment: Often due to settling, weight changes, or loose hinges.Sticking or Jamming: Usually arises from dirt accumulation or a deformed frame.Track Issues: May come from wear over time or inappropriate setup.Step 4: Functionality of Hinges and Rollers
Check the hinges and rollers throughout your assessment. Loose or damaged hinges and rollers are substantial factors to misalignment and jamming.
ComponentProspective IssuesRepair OptionsHingesLoose, rusted, or brokenTighten up or replace if damagedRollersUsed or obstructedClean, lube, or replaceStep 5: Determine Repair Needs
Based on the assessment, determine the essential repairs:
Tightening and Lubrication: For loose or rough-operating hardware, just tighten screws or bolts and use lubricant.Replacing Hardware: If parts are broken or permanent, think about replacing them with top quality parts.Adjustments: Realigning door panels may include adjusting hinges, tracks, and even the door frame itself.Step 6: DIY vs. Professional Help
Evaluate whether the repairs can be carried out by the property owner or need professional intervention. Think about the complexity of the repair, access to tools, and your comfort level with DIY tasks.

While some minor issues can be managed with fundamental DIY abilities, certain situations warrant a call to a professional:
Severe Misalignment: If doors are considerably misaligned and changes do not resolve the problem.Structural Issues: Damage that impacts the surrounding frame or wall might require customized repair.Complex Hardware Problems: If the tracks or rollers are seriously damaged or the door doesn't run properly after basic modifications.Maintenance Tips for Bifold Doors
Correct maintenance can help extend the life-span of bifold doors. Here are some useful tips:
Regular Cleaning: Clean the tracks and panels with a moderate cleaning agent to get rid of dirt, dust, and gunk that can trigger jamming.Lubricate Moving Parts: Use a silicone spray or lubricant on hinges and rollers every six months.Monitor for Changes: Pay attention to changes in door operation and right minor concerns before they intensify.Inspect Weather Stripping: Replace used weather condition removing to maintain energy effectiveness and prevent drafts.Frequently Asked Questions About Bifold Door Repair
